摘要

We appreciate the interest and input of the accompanying commentaries (see Ref. 7). However, we wish to restate that this PoinfcCounterpoint is related to human athletes performing sea-level exercise. Reports of edema with exercise at altitude or breath-hold diving, while interesting, represent an entirely different physiological scenario and are not central to the present debate. Furthermore, we are puzzled by the arguments used by some of our colleagues to support the case of exercise-induced pulmonary edema. What is the actual published evidence that sea-level exercise produces pulmonary edema? In our Counterpoint (3) we presented a summary of the many unsuccessful attempts to document pulmonary edema and we raised serious methodological concerns over the few studies that claim to have detected evidence of edema. In our opinion, interpreting these studies as "proof of edema is based on an uncritical assessment of the collective data.
